Dietician--Miss Tara was great. We're working on a plan to do continuous feeding overnight via the NG and then take it out during the day to work on spoonfeeding, trying the bottle, etc. We'll also be adding olive oil to her spoonfed foods to bulk up the calories as well as continuing to concentrate the breastmilk by adding powder formula to it for extra cals. And she gets to try some avocado as well...we'll see how that goes. The goal is to avoid needing to go to G-tube, since she's been on the NG for about 5 of her 6 months.
